Eleven people were killed in ‌a plane crash in the town of Tomblaine in northeastern France on Sunday, ⁠the local prefecture said. The ‌plane belonged to a parachutist ‌school. The pilot and all ⁠10 ⁠passengers – five students ‌and five instructors – died in the accident, ‌the ‌prefecture said. The French ‌interior minister ⁠was on his way to ⁠the scene, the interior ministry said.
